Hello, my name's Lis and I'm an integrative counsellor and psychotherapist.

I understand that taking the first steps to seeking professional help can be very daunting, and that opening up to a stranger is not an easy thing to do. Let me assure you that together, we can work at a pace that feels comfortable to you.

You can contact me via telephone, text or email - whichever you feel most comfortable with. If you'd like to arrange a mutually convenient time for a 10-minute informal chat on the phone (free-of-charge) we can arrange this. Alternatively, I can let you know what available appointment slots I have, and we can arrange to meet for an initial 50-minute face to face session.

In the first session I will tell you a bit about how I work and you will have the opportunity to tell me about the difficuties you are experiencing. You decide what you are comfortable sharing with me. Some people like to "get it all out there" whereas others give me a little peek into their lives, with the rest coming in later sessions, when they are ready. There is no right or wrong here.

You will have the opportunity to ask any questions, and it is then up to you to decide whether you would like to make a follow up appointment.

The UK Council for Psychotherapy (UKCP) is a leading professional body for the education, training and regulation of psychotherapists and psychotherapeutic counsellors. Its register is accredited by the government's Professional Standards Authority.

As part of its commitment to protect the public, it works to improve access to psychotherapy, to support and disseminate research, to improve standards and to respond effectively to complaints against its members.

UKCP standards cover the range of different psychotherapies. Registration is obtained by training or accrediting with one of its member organisations, or by holding a European Certificate in Psychotherapy. Accredited by the Professional Standards Authority.

The Accredited Register Scheme was set up in 2013 by the Department of Health (DoH) as a way to recognise organisations that hold voluntary registers which meet certain standards. These standards are set by the Professional Standards Authority (PSA).
